Pancreatic cancer is a type of digestive cancer. It is when cells multiply recklessly in the pancreas, they gather together and form a large group of cells. It is the third leading cause of cancer-related deaths in the U.S. According to cleverandclinic.org, the symptoms of pancreatic cancer is; dark urine, fatigue, itchy skin, nausea, vomiting, back pain, and pain.
All cancers cannot be cured, but by adapting to healthy lifestyles can decrease the
chance of you getting cancer. Doing the following things and adapting can help:
● Healthy diet
● exercising/moving your body
● Limiting drinking
● Stopping smoking
● Being careful of exposure to chemicals
All information above is confirmed by cancer.org
By maintaining a healthy diet, exercising, limiting smoke and alcohol use, and being careful in workplaces, you can decrease chances of getting cancer by a lot.
